Analysis

The most recent figure for food packaging — emissions (co2eq) from n2o in Croatia is 0.1134 kt, measured in 2023.

That represents a change of down 29.8% over ten years.

Over the whole period, food packaging — emissions (co2eq) from n2o in Croatia peaked at 0.4661 kt in 1992 and was at its lowest, 0.0917 kt, in 2018.

Croatia ranks 74th of 120 countries on this measure, in the middle of the range.

The long-run direction has been consistently falling across the 32 years of available data.

Food Packaging — Emissions (CO2eq) from N2O in Croatia, year by year

Annual values for Food Packaging — Emissions (CO2eq) from N2O (AR5) in Croatia, 1992 to 2023.
Year kt Change
1992 0.4661 kt
1993 0.4031 kt -13.5%
1994 0.3464 kt -14.1%
1995 0.3313 kt -4.4%
1996 0.3037 kt -8.3%
1997 0.3752 kt +23.5%
1998 0.3776 kt +0.6%
1999 0.402 kt +6.5%
2000 0.3874 kt -3.6%
2001 0.4078 kt +5.3%
2002 0.45 kt +10.3%
2003 0.4404 kt -2.1%
2004 0.2952 kt -33.0%
2005 0.3079 kt +4.3%
2006 0.2997 kt -2.7%
2007 0.345 kt +15.1%
2008 0.3037 kt -12.0%
2009 0.2062 kt -32.1%
2010 0.2041 kt -1.0%
2011 0.2406 kt +17.9%
2012 0.2019 kt -16.1%
2013 0.1616 kt -20.0%
2014 0.1672 kt +3.5%
2015 0.1908 kt +14.1%
2016 0.1911 kt +0.2%
2017 0.1158 kt -39.4%
2018 0.0917 kt -20.8%
2019 0.1044 kt +13.8%
2020 0.1092 kt +4.6%
2021 0.1174 kt +7.5%
2022 0.1134 kt -3.4%
2023 0.1134 kt +0.0%

The FAOSTAT domain on Emissions Totals summarizes the greenhouse gas (GHG) emissions disseminated in the FAOSTAT Climate Change domains of emissions from agrifood systems. Data are computed following the Tier 1 methods of the Intergovernmental Panel on Climate Change (IPCC) Guidelines for National greenhouse gas (GHG) Inventories (IPCC, 1996; 1997; 2000; 2002; 2006; 2014). Emissions from other economic sectors as defined by the IPCC are also disseminated in the domain for completeness.
